About the Role

We are looking for a motivated and hard-working individual with excellent organisational and communication skills and a strong attention to detail. The successful candidate will have the ability to work quickly, efficiently and methodically and have in depth knowledge and experience of working within a regulated environment.

The successful individual will be required to work closely and collaboratively with the Head of Legal and Governance and be accountable for the design and implementation of the risk monitoring and control testing, across multiple ANZ classes of business, and ANZ. The individual will therefore need proven track record to prioritise workload, multitask and manage stakeholder relationships. The individual will join our energetic, fast paced, dynamic company on a full time, permanent basis.

Role responsibilities

  • Risk Frameworks:
  • Support reporting and monitoring, including internal controls and SOX-style compliance.
  • Ensures effective Control testing is implemented and enhanced.
  • Updating risk and obligation registers and associated corporate internal and external compliance policies
  • Financial Crime: Oversee reporting and compliance with financial crime requirements.
  • Privacy: Oversee reporting and compliance with privacy requirements.
  • Audit Coordination: Assist with carrier and group audits, collaborating closely with business units and auditors.
  • Incident Management: Investigate breaches, monitor remediation, and ensure reporting.
  • Third-Party Monitoring: Onboarding, due diligence, and compliance for third parties vendors
  • Committee Support: Provide assistance and reports at committee and stakeholder meetings.
  • Proactively and collaboratively works with the business to enrich the risk culture at DUAL.

About you

You're an experience professional with a strong background in insurance, compliance and risk management. You bring a solid understanding of ASIC, APRA, and Code of Practice standards, along with sharp analytical skills to identify and resolve compliance issues. Your communication style is clear and effective, allowing you to engage confidently with both internal and external stakeholders. You are proactive, methodical, and results-driven, you thrive in regulated environments and are committed to maintaining high standards.
